The Department of Applied Physics is now looking for a Postdoctoral Researcher in Optics and Photonics.

We are looking for an outstanding postdoc to join the Optics and Photonics group for theoretical and experimental research on nanophotonics. The research will be focused on the development of novel approaches to design, create, and investigate photonic metasurfaces that efficiently trap light and enhance nonlinear optical phenomena. The position is fully funded by the Research Council of Finland and involves collaboration with researchers from the Department of Electronics and Nanoengineering at Aalto University, as well as international collaboration with a research team from the Netherlands.

Your role and goals

In this position, you will act as a researcher working on design and characterization of nonlinear metasurfaces supporting resonant optical modes known as photonic bound states in the continuum. The design will be based on numerical modelling methods. The samples will be fabricated using the cleanroom facilities of Aalto University and investigated by nonlinear optical methods using the equipment of the Optics and Photonics group.
